Legalities
 
The legal status of the pay for sex in Weston-On-The-Green market varies considerably around the world, with some countries embracing a more permissive method, while others enforce strict penalties and even criminalize the act altogether.
 
Decriminalization: In some jurisdictions, such as New Zealand, the act of exchanging sex for cash is ruled out prohibited, and sex work is treated as a legitimate profession. This technique has been praised for prioritizing the security and rights of sex workers.
 
Legalization: Nations such as Germany and the Netherlands have actually legalized prostitution and executed regulations to govern the industry, such as necessary registration, health checks, and taxation. Supporters argue that this technique helps in reducing exploitation and human trafficking.
 
Criminalization: In other parts of the world, such as the United States (with the exception of some counties in Nevada) and much of Africa, Asia, and the Middle East, both the buying and selling of sex are strictly prohibited and punishable by law.
